Transaction 80396926144d85271405ee69510c51f843d039e57fb014d13d28d82afedb9410

1 Input
2 Outputs
  • 80396926144d85271405ee69510c51f843d039e57fb014d13d28d82afedb9410:0
  • value  428940
    address  3MaKwMVgYcbVnYKmwjs9xByQUhkxUEP4ro
  • 80396926144d85271405ee69510c51f843d039e57fb014d13d28d82afedb9410:1
  • value  4284033
    address  13MSbJQPu496Ugnfk8acm43Aa9r4d75epK